Key Responsibilities
- The role is to provide technical support on the desktop engineering area as per Business request.
- You will have a demonstrable background in a safety critical/high security/high quality industrial environment.
- Oversee and update assigned support service requests.
- Handle daily technical support activities on Desktop Support, data network and server management
- Grow clients and communicate to Account Manager by determining new opportunities.
- Providing the breakfix support for Desktop, laptops and other components
- Setup desktop computers and peripherals and test network connections
- Install and test desktop software applications and Internet browsers.
- Test computers to ensure proper functioning of computer systems.
- Support the mobile devices for registering in BES or Intune environment.
- Train end users on usage of computer hardware and software.
- Trouble shoot the hardware and replace the hardware components ex, Laptop keyboards, Ram.
- Develop and manage effective professional working relationships with contractor personnel, co-workers and clients.
- Adhere to policies as per corporate manuals and directives.
- Extend computer support for systems software and hardware.
- Setup computers and install software for various applications and programs.
- Interact with staff on desktop problems and their resolution.
- Network and connect computers within organization to better communication.
- Maintain computer peripheral devices like printers and resolve associated problems.
- Level 2 support experience in troubleshooting and fixing Audio Video equipment onsite.
- Maintain the devices inside the datacentres and resolve associated problems.
